:rotating_light:๐—ง๐—ฟ๐—ฎ๐—ฑ๐—ฒ - ๐—ฃ๐—ถ๐—ฐ๐—ธ ๐—œ๐˜€ ๐—œ๐—ป: The Browns are trading the No. 2 overall pick, a fourth-round pick (No. 104), and a sixth-round pick (No. 200) to the Jaguars, per @AdamSchefter

โ€ข Jaguars are trading the No. 5 overall pick, a second-round pick (No. 36), a fourth-round pick (No. 126) and their 2026 first-round pick to the Browns.
